CTC Gets Modification to Support Marine Corps Energy Security; Ed Sheehan Quoted
Concurrent Technologies Corp. has secured a 10-month, $7.8M contract modification to help the U.S. Marine Corps meet energy security needs.

Simba Gets DoD Grant for Data Security Blockchain Tech Dev’t
Simba Chain has received a $200K grant from the Department of Defense to create a proof-of-concept system for securing exchange of research, development and scientific information.

Valmet Awards KBR Technology Contract for Ash Re-Crystallization Plant in Brazil; Doug Kelly, Hanna Karlsson Quoted
KBR has been awarded a technology contract by Valmet AB for the engineering and supply of an Ash Re-Crystallization plant for LD Cellulose S.A.’s 500K-ton per year pulp mill project located in Minas Gerais, Brazil, KBR reported on Tuesday.

RWM Selects Jacobs to Study Radioactivity in Graphite Nuclear Reactor Cores; Steve Demetriou, Clive White Quoted
Jacobs has been selected by Radioactive Waste Management, a subsidiary of the U.K. government’s Nuclear Decommissioning Authority, to study the release of radioactivity from irradiated graphite sampled from reactor cores at the U.K.'s nuclear power stations, Jacobs reported on Tuesday.

Crowley to Support EUCOM Defense Logistics
Crowley Solutions has secured a three-year, $49M contract with the U.S. Army to supply logistics services to the U.S. government and foreign partners within European Command’s area of responsibility.

BAE Systems to Deliver Missile Launching Platform Canisters to Navy, FMS Customers
BAE Systems’ land and armaments business has secured a 38-month, $42.8M contract modification to manufacture and deliver missile launching system canisters and associated hardware to the U.S. Navy and foreign military sales clients from Australia, Japan, Norway, the Netherlands and Turkey.

USSF Granted Access to SpaceX Commercial Launches
SpaceX has received an $8.9M contract modification to provide the U.S. Space Force with access to the company’s civil and commercial space programs, SpaceNews reported Saturday.

Army Orders Textron UAS, Spares & Support Services
Textron Systems has secured a pair of contracts worth $46.4M combined to manufacture five small unmanned aircraft systems for the U.S. Army.

AAR Secures Contract from AFLCMC to Provide Logistics Support for AN/MSN-7 Communication Central Systems; Jeffery Jackson Quoted
AAR has announced that its Integrated Technologies division has been awarded a five-year, $5.1 million firm-fixed-price contract from the Air Force Life Cycle Management Center to provide contractor logistical support for a fleet of 18 AN/MSN-7 Communication Central Systems, the company reported on Friday.Â

FLIR to Continue Black Hornet 3 UAV Deliveries to Army
Flir Systems has won a $20.6M contract to provide the U.S. Army with nano-size unmanned aerial vehicles designed to assist in surveillance and reconnaissance missions.

CACI Gets $63M Army Order for Infrastructure Updates in Indo-Pacific; John Mengucci Quoted
CACI International has secured a five-year, $63M task order to update the U.S. Army’s information technology infrastructure in operational Indo-Pacific areas.
